Maximizing Your Medical Billing and Coding Specialist Earnings in Winter Garden
Senior medical billing and coding specialists in Winter Garden can expect to command premium salaries based on their areas of expertise. Specializations in inpatient coding (CCS), outpatient coding (CPC), and risk adjustment coding (CRC) are among those that justify higher compensation rates. Furthermore, compensation varies significantly across types of employers, with senior roles in hospital inpatient coding departments and coding audit teams for insurance companies typically offering more than those found in private practices or third-party coding firms. Career advancement is plausible for experienced coders, with paths leading to positions such as coding supervisor or compliance auditor. In an evolving industry where nearly 80% of roles have shifted to remote settings, coders can also enhance their earning potential by stacking credentials like CPC, CCS, or CPMA. Given the increasing prominence of risk adjustment coding in the healthcare system, specialists proficient in this area are particularly well-positioned for higher compensation in Florida.
